GTA 6’s Impact on the Gaming Calendar

The confirmation of Grand Theft Auto VI’s May 2026 release has fundamentally reshaped the competitive landscape, creating unexpected opportunities for strategically positioned titles like Battlefield 6. According to EA CEO Andrew Wilson’s statements during the recent financial call, most development studios cannot rapidly adjust their launch schedules to capitalize on emerging market gaps. However, EA had already identified early 2026 as their target window, making this timing coincidence a significant strategic victory.

Wilson emphasized during the financial results discussion that modern game development requires years of planning, making sudden schedule adjustments practically impossible for most publishers. This reality creates natural protection for Battlefield 6’s launch window, as competing studios cannot easily shift their release dates to challenge EA’s positioning. The reduced blockbuster competition during this period ensures Battlefield 6 will receive maximum visibility and marketing impact.
